Vineet S. Sikarwar is a scientist in the Department of Plasma Chemical Technologies at the Institute of Plasma Physics of the Czech Academy of Sciences and a researcher in the Department of Power Engineering at the University of Chemistry and Technology in Prague, Czech Republic. His research focuses on thermal plasma assisted valorization of difficult waste streams, methane pyrolysis for clean hydrogen production, and the development of value-added carbon materials, with an emphasis on process design, scale-up considerations, and industrial applicability.Prior to joining his current institutions, he conducted research on conventional gasification and biofuel synthesis at the School of Environment, Tsinghua University, China. His broader research interests include the integration of carbon capture, utilization, and storage (CCUS) with thermal plasma systems, biofuel synthesis, climate and sustainability studies, and solar desalination technologies.Apoorva M. Guido Van Oost is Professor Emeritus of the Department of Applied Physics at Ghent University (Belgium). In Russia, he was a visiting professor at the National Research University for Nuclear Energy and at the National Research University "Moscow Energy Engineering Institute". He is an honorary professor at the Peter the Great Polytechnic University of St. Petersburg. His research focuses on controlled magnetic fusion and thermal plasma processing for the valorization of problematic waste, in collaboration with the Institute of Plasma Physics of the Czech Academy of Sciences in Prague. He was director of a NATO Peace project on plasma gasification of toxic waste with the Institute for Heat and Mass Transfer of the National Academy of Sciences of Belarus in Minsk.
